@kitty0911- I too had an SCH with my last pregnancy, diagnosed at 9 weeks as well. It got really long/narrow (I think this is not as common) and they gave me a 30% chance of loss at 13 weeks, but I did modified bedrest as much as possible and it absorbed by 20 weeks. It is scary though when you have gushes and frequent spotting. But I read so many stories with good outcomes, that helped. They are actually super common, but most of the time they just go away on their own. Babycenter.com has an SCH support group that I found really nice. Will keep you and baby in my thoughts.

In fact, for those of us struggling with nausea, my widwife suggested taking B6 and it really turned my life around beginning last week. I just take a sublingual B6, B12 and folic acid tab and I swear it has helped so much. Look it up if you want relief and like me you don't like ginger or it doesn't work for you. There is research to support it for nausea in pregnancy.The loves of my life :(8)
